Keep Yourself Hydrated During the Day

Ensuring adequate hydration throughout your day is important for supporting your complete health and wellness. Water serves a vital function in various physiological processes, including temperature regulation, the delivery of nutrients, and the removal of waste products. Despite its importance, countless individuals don't drink enough water each day.

Dehydration can lead to exhaustion, head pain, and impaired brain function, which makes proper hydration essential. Specialists advise taking in at least eight glasses of 8-ounce water each day, while specific needs might fluctuate based on elements including physical exertion and environmental temperature.

Adding hydrating foods, including fruits and vegetables, can also support hydration. Having a reusable water bottle can act as a reminder to drink regularly, helping to establish a steady hydration habit. By prioritizing hydration, individuals can enhance their energy levels, enhance mental clarity, and support overall physical health, therefore fostering a more energetic and active lifestyle.

Add Regular Physical Activity

Consistent physical exercise is a fundamental element of a healthy lifestyle, vital for both overall health and wellness. Committing to routine exercise reinforces the cardiovascular system, strengthens muscle, and increases flexibility, promoting overall physical health. It also serves a significant function in weight management, assisting individuals preserve a healthy body composition.

From a mental perspective, physical activity has been proven to lessen symptoms of depression and anxiety while increasing feelings of happiness and relaxation. It promotes the release of endorphins, often described as "feel-good" hormones. In addition, introducing movement into daily routines can build social connections, whether through team sports, fitness classes, or simply exercising with friends.

To gain these advantages, individuals should a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ise each week, paired with strength-training exercises on two or more days. Discovering enjoyable activities can improve motivation and make including physical activity more sustainable in one's daily routine.

Build Restful Environment

Creating a sleep-friendly environment can significantly influence an individual's ability to obtain restorative rest. A dark, peaceful, and cool bedroom fosters optimal sleep conditions. Blackout curtains can block out external light, while noise machines or earplugs may help reduce disruptive noises. Keeping a temperature between 60 to 67 degrees Fahrenheit is optimal for sleep. Moreover, investing in a comfortable mattress and pillows suited to personal preferences improves sleep quality. Tidying the bedroom and reducing distractions can also foster relaxation. Introducing calming scents, such as lavender, through essential oils or candles can likewise create a serene atmosphere. In the end, these modifications create a sanctuary favorable for restful sleep, allowing individuals to recharge properly for the day ahead.

Cut Down on Electronic Screen Exposure Prior to Bedtime

As more people continually use screens for amusement and social connection, reducing device usage before sleep becomes crucial for supporting restful sleep. Studies have demonstrated that blue light emission from digital devices can disrupt the body's natural circadian rhythms, making it more difficult to fall asleep. Professionals advise developing a screen-free routine at least an hour before bedtime. Undertaking relaxing pursuits such as absorbing written content or practicing mindfulness can enhance relaxation and prepare the mind for sleep. By establishing a boundary between technology and sleep, individuals may achieve improved sleep quality, greater daily attentiveness, and better overall health. Making this habit a priority not only nurtures healthier sleep habits but also contributes to emotional well-being and productivity in daily life.

Embrace Mindfulness and Meditation

As numerous people look for methods to improve their psychological wellness, adopting mindfulness and meditation provides jump in a powerful approach to attaining inner peace and clarity. These approaches encourage individuals to focus on the present moment, lessening anxiety and fostering a sense of calm. Mindfulness involves paying attention to thoughts, feelings, and bodily sensations without judgment, permitting practitioners to gain insight into their mental processes.

Meditation, by comparison, usually encompasses specialized approaches such as breath work or visualization, which can assist in settle the mind and foster relaxation. Regular engagement in mindfulness and meditation can lead to strengthened emotional regulation, enhanced focus, and increased ability to cope with stress. Evidence backs the value of these practices, connecting them with improved overall mental health. By devoting even several minutes each day to mindfulness or meditation, individuals may discover they are better equipped to navigate daily challenges and build a more balanced emotional state.

Set Attainable Goals

Attainable milestones function as crucial building blocks in the journey toward better health and well-being. By clearly defining these milestones, individuals can convert their more expansive wellness aims into practical, executable steps. For instance, as opposed to setting a goal of losing 20 pounds, one might define an objective of dropping 1-2 pounds per week. This progressive technique fosters motivation and reinforces commitment. Additionally, milestones should be detailed, assessable, achievable, meaningful, and time-specific (SMART), confirming that improvement is achievable and aligned with personal capabilities. Establishing these step-by-step victories not only enhances focus but also develops self-assurance, making the entire well-being process more pleasant and gratifying. Ultimately, establishing realistic milestones enables people to take continuous, planned strides toward their health aspirations.

Arrange Regular Medical Check-ups

Even though lots of people focus on their routine activities, scheduling regular health check-ups is still an important part of sustaining general well-being. These visits have a significant role in early identification and prevention of likely health concerns. Regular check-ups allow healthcare experts to monitor key signs, analyze risk factors, and give tailored health guidance.

In addition, people can talk about any worries concerning their overall health, permitting timely interventions when appropriate. For instance, routine assessments for conditions such as hypertension, diabetes, and cancer can bring about more favorable outcomes through early medical care.

Furthermore, building a rapport with a healthcare provider promotes trust and prompts individuals to be active about their health. By maintaining regular check-ups, individuals not only enhance their quality of life but also set a positive example for family and friends. Finally, these simple yet impactful appointments substantially enhance long-term health and fulfillment.
